Areas of Expertise: Commercial real estate development Company specializing in Design/Build and retail development.
Corporate Profile: Founded in 1987, First Gulf is the commercial extension of the highly successful Great Gulf Group of Companies. The Great Gulf Group of Companies specialize in residential development spanning the entire real estate spectrum from land acquisition and development to master planned communities throughout North America. It is on this foundation that First Gulf has established itself as one of Canada’s most respected privately owned commercial real estate development construction services company.
Major Projects: The Shops, Waterloo Town Square; The Commons, Niagara on the Green; Kennedy Commons; First Halton Business Park; First Commerceway Business Park.
